false The global statistical analytics software market is experiencing robust growth, projected to surpass $XX billion by 2030. This expansion is fueled by the increasing adoption of data-driven decision-making across diverse industries. Businesses are leveraging statistical analytics to gain deeper insights into customer behavior, optimize operational efficiency, and predict future trends. The market is witnessing a significant shift towards cloud-based solutions, driven by factors such as scalability, cost-effectiveness, and ease of access. Simultaneously, the demand for advanced analytics capabilities, including predictive analytics and data mining, is surging, reflecting a need for more sophisticated tools to extract actionable intelligence from vast datasets. The integration of artificial intelligence (AI) and machine learning (ML) within statistical analytics platforms is further enhancing their capabilities and widening their application across various sectors, such as healthcare, finance, and retail. Furthermore, the growing availability of big data and the need for real-time insights are accelerating the market's growth. However, challenges like data security concerns, the need for skilled professionals, and the high cost of implementation continue to influence market dynamics. The increasing adoption of visualization tools is simplifying complex data analysis, making it more accessible to a broader range of users. Overall, the market displays a positive trajectory, characterized by continuous innovation and a growing demand for powerful, user-friendly statistical analytics solutions. This upward trend is reinforced by the ongoing digital transformation across industries globally. Competitive forces are also driving innovation, with leading vendors constantly striving to enhance their offerings with new functionalities and integrations. The market's trajectory suggests a promising future for statistical analytics software, with potential for further expansion into emerging technologies and applications.
Several key factors are accelerating the growth of the statistical analytics software market. The exponential growth of data volume across various industries necessitates sophisticated tools for analysis and interpretation. Businesses are increasingly relying on data-driven decisions to gain a competitive edge, leading to a heightened demand for statistical analytics software. Cloud-based solutions are gaining significant traction due to their scalability, affordability, and ease of deployment compared to on-premise systems. Furthermore, advancements in artificial intelligence (AI) and machine learning (ML) are enhancing the capabilities of statistical analytics platforms, enabling more accurate predictions and insights. The growing need for real-time analytics in various sectors, such as finance and healthcare, is also driving market expansion. Finally, the increasing availability of user-friendly interfaces is making statistical analysis more accessible to a wider range of users, further contributing to the market's growth. These combined factors create a strong positive feedback loop, pushing continuous innovation and market expansion.
Despite the significant growth potential, several challenges hinder the widespread adoption of statistical analytics software. Data security and privacy concerns are paramount, particularly with the increasing volume of sensitive data being processed. Ensuring the confidentiality and integrity of data is crucial, and robust security measures are necessary to mitigate risks. The shortage of skilled professionals capable of effectively using and interpreting statistical analytics tools poses another significant hurdle. Training and development initiatives are essential to bridge this skills gap. Furthermore, the high cost of implementation and maintenance of sophisticated statistical analytics software, especially for smaller businesses, can be a significant barrier to entry. The complexity of some analytical tools can also lead to difficulties in adoption and utilization, requiring significant user training and support. Finally, the need for data integration from disparate sources and the complexity of data management can also present obstacles to effective deployment. Addressing these challenges effectively will be key to unlocking the full potential of the statistical analytics software market.
The cloud-based segment is projected to dominate the statistical analytics software market in the coming years. This is primarily due to its inherent advantages such as scalability, cost-effectiveness, and ease of access. Cloud-based solutions allow businesses to easily adjust their resources based on demand, avoiding upfront investments in expensive hardware and software licenses. Furthermore, the pay-as-you-go model makes it attractive for smaller businesses and those with fluctuating analytical needs. The ease of accessibility and remote access also improve collaboration and data sharing among teams.
North America and Europe are expected to continue to hold significant market shares, driven by the high adoption rate of advanced technologies and the presence of major players in the industry. These regions have a well-established technological infrastructure and significant investment in research and development. The large volume of data generated in these regions and the widespread adoption of data-driven decision-making further contribute to their market dominance.
Asia-Pacific is emerging as a fast-growing market, with countries like China and India witnessing rapid adoption of statistical analytics software. The region's burgeoning digital economy and the increasing number of data-intensive industries are creating significant demand for advanced analytical capabilities. This rapid growth is partly fueled by government initiatives promoting digitalization and technological advancements.
Within applications, Predictive Analytics is a rapidly growing segment due to its ability to forecast future trends and outcomes. This allows businesses to make proactive decisions, improving efficiency and minimizing risks. The ability to predict customer behavior, optimize supply chains, and mitigate financial risks are key drivers in this segment's growth.
Data Mining remains a crucial component, providing the foundation for valuable insights. The ability to extract valuable information from large and complex datasets is essential across various industries, and this demand will persist.
While Visual Analytics offers significant advantages in terms of intuitive data representation and improved decision-making support, its current market share may be smaller than predictive analytics and data mining because the latter two have more established and wider-spread applications in many existing business processes. However, its ease of interpretation and use is projected to fuel increased adoption in the future.
